Hosted by Rebecca Pow MP, Parliamentary Private Secretary in DEFRA, the event will launch a new briefing paper, which we hope will be a useful resource for Parliamentarians, planners and construction professionals alike. Drawing on residents’ feedback and observations on good design quality, it will encompass new analysis of the design factors that bring about a healthier and more satisfactory home.

The briefing paper aims to demonstrate that the Government’s target of building 300,000 new homes a year can be delivered in a way that promotes the health and wellbeing of the people who will live in them. It will also show that good design can be achieved at little or no extra cost.

A lively panel discussion – bringing together Parliamentarians, academics and built environment professionals – will be followed by a chance to network over afternoon tea from 4pm.
